It is not an understatement to say that I LOVED this book. It has been a very long time since I have read a book which I have literally (and I mean literally) could not put down. I started reading this last night and then read the whole thing in one sitting. It has also been a long time since a book has moved me to tears and this one did that, a few times.
The book follows two teenagers suffering / recovering from cancer who meet at a cancer support group. The first person narrative was in a voice which was completely recognisable to me and I think that is part of the reason why I found the book so easy to read and why I became so engrossed.
Perhaps it is not unexpected that a book about the Big C should be moving but it was also utterly entertaining, funny in places and the characters were so vivid and likeable that it made the denouement that much harder to take. I have heard (read) so much about John Green (who is very popular on Tumblr) and this book in particular and I was not at all disappointed. In fact, I want to read more of his work.
